Bitcoin Price Analysis
Bitcoin (BTC) has confirmed a significant breakout above $67,000, indicating a potential change in momentum. As BTC gains strength, traders look to crucial price levels, especially as On-Balance Volume (OBV) supports the breakout across major exchanges like Binance.
Key Price Levels
The psychological barrier at $70,000 is the first critical level to watch, where sellers have historically intervened. A breakout past this level could trigger a rapid upward move, potentially leading to a new all-time high. Traders should observe volume closely as it can impact the rally's sustainability.
Currently, $63,000 acts as a solid support level, providing a safety net if a reversal occurs. A dip to this level could be healthy, allowing BTC to cool down before attempting another upward movement.
If Bitcoin holds above this support, it suggests that buyers remain in control. Should it break above $70,000, the next target could be around $75,000, where profit-taking by sellers might occur. However, if buying pressure increases and BTC surpasses $70,000, reaching $75,000 seems likely.
After months of consolidation, Bitcoin appears to gain ground, with OBV confirming the breakout across major exchanges. The sustainability of this momentum hinges on developments in the coming days, making it essential for investors to watch these levels for any signals of further upside.
